The Basics of Car Key Programming

Car key programming is a feature that many shops don't offer, but it's one that can save customers time as well as money. The process is straightforward and doesn't require any special equipment.

Some manufacturers have added security measures like a PIN code (Chevrolet, Chrysler), or a time delay like with Fords. These features are only available at dealerships, however, specialized key programmers can obtain these codes.

What is a key programer for an automobile?

The process of programming the car key involves recoding a transponder within the key of a car or key fob. This is required to enable the key to run and start the vehicle, since modern vehicles come with anti-theft security systems that use unique codes for each vehicle to prevent unauthorized attempts at starting and running the engine. Some newer models can be programmed using a keyfob. However older and more expensive models require a "car key programmer" device to reprogram their transponder. These devices can be used as a stand-alone device or integrated into larger diagnostic scanners which are used to troubleshoot computer problems in cars.

When using a key programming device, it's important to follow the manufacturer's instructions strictly. Each device has an instruction manual that must be followed to put the vehicle into "learn mode" or programming mode. This ensures that the key programmer is able to read the correct code from the transponder, and then reprograms the computer of the vehicle to conform to the configuration.

You should also search for a key programmer that has EEPROM programming capabilities, as this is a more advanced method of reprogramming the chip in an automobile. This method involves taking the key module out of the car and using a computer in order to read the data stored on the microchip.

How to use an auto key programmer?

Car key programming can be an intimidating task, but it's actually not as difficult as it seems. This is particularly true if you have the appropriate tools and a little bit of patience. It is best to call a professional locksmith to help you with this process. This will ensure the job is done properly and that your vehicle will be safe from thieves.

You will need a blank key with the correct chip for your vehicle. They are available at a variety of auto parts stores or hardware shops. You'll need to find the electronic control unit for your vehicle. It's usually located under the dashboard, but this can vary from model to model. To accept an additional key it is necessary that the ECU must be programmed. You can do this yourself, provided you have all the necessary tools.

To program a new key, you must connect your key scanner to the diagnostic port on your vehicle. Once connected, the scanner will communicate with the vehicle's computer to enter the programming mode. Then, it will transmit an instruction to the computer that corresponds to the new key. Once the code is sent, the key programmer scanner will inform the vehicle's computer that a new key was added.

There are several ways that you can program a new key, depending on the make and model of your vehicle. Some cars come with onboard programming, whereas others require a more advanced device. Refer to the owner's manual or an auto locksmith if you aren't sure which kind of car you have.

What are the advantages of a key programmer for cars?

Modern cars are equipped with a variety of features that make driving safer and more enjoyable. One of the most useful features is a remote key fob, which allows you to start your car remotely so that it's warm prior to leaving for your commute in the morning. Many people don't realize that keys can be programmed so they work with specific automobiles. Most modern keys have transponder chips that communicate with the vehicle via a low-level radio signal. The car recognizes the chip and starts the motor. If you have a key that is different from the one that is programmed, it won't start your car.

That's where a car key cut and program near me keys programmer is needed. A car key programer is used to reprogram a transponder chip in a new key or replacement key. It can be done in a variety of ways, but the majority of auto locksmiths utilize an EEPROM unit. These are tiny bidirectional devices that connect to the OBD II port. They are available from a variety of companies, such as certain car manufacturers.

What are the disadvantages of the car keys programmer key programming device?

Auto locksmiths and repair shops require a car key programer to be successful. It permits them to program new keys and to use keys that are already in use as replacements. However, the process can be long and difficult. This requires the use of a sophisticated car key programming machine, in addition to access to the vehicle's anti theft codes. In addition, the key needs to be an exact match to the model of the vehicle.

Certain modern vehicles come with a special chip inside their keys that can communicate with the car's computer to start it up. This system is intended to stop duplicate keys from being used to unlock or start an automobile. However, there are ways to bypass this security feature and allow a new key to function with the car. One option is to use a key programming machine to reprogramme the chip of the replacement key.

These machines can be expensive and a lot of them are only available to locksmiths with professional certification or dealers in automobiles.
